From 1dbb49e61346063f1e85e8875ee59a589b2e557a Mon Sep 17 00:00:00 2001 From: edX requirements bot Date: Sun, 30 Mar 2025 22:34:24 -0400 Subject: [PATCH] chore: Upgrade Python requirements --- requirements/base.txt | 20 ++++++++++---------- requirements/ci.txt | 4 ++-- requirements/dev.txt | 26 +++++++++++++------------- requirements/pip.txt | 2 +- requirements/quality.txt | 28 ++++++++++++++-------------- requirements/test-master.txt | 22 +++++++++++----------- requirements/test-reporting.txt | 18 +++++++++--------- requirements/test.txt | 22 +++++++++++----------- 8 files changed, 71 insertions(+), 71 deletions(-) diff --git a/requirements/base.txt b/requirements/base.txt index 36ccc9b6..fac197ab 100644 --- a/requirements/base.txt +++ b/requirements/base.txt @@ -10,15 +10,15 @@ asgiref==3.8.1 # via django asn1crypto==1.5.1 # via snowflake-connector-python -awscli==1.38.18 +awscli==1.38.23 # via -r requ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-93,7 +93,7 @@ django-waffle==4.2.0 # via # edx-django-utils # edx-drf-extensions -djangorestframework==3.15.2 +djangorestframework==3.16.0 # via # djangorestframework-csv # drf-jwt @@ -125,7 +125,7 @@ edx-rest-api-client==6.1.0 # via -r requirements/base.in factory-boy==3.3.3 # via -r requirements/base.in -faker==37.0.2 +faker==37.1.0 # via factory-boy filelock==3.18.0 # via snowflake-connector-python @@ -139,13 +139,13 @@ jmespath==1.0.1 # via # boto3 # botocore -kombu==5.5.0 +kombu==5.5.2 # via celery monotonic==1.6 # via py2neo mysql-connector-python==9.2.0 # via -r requirements/base.in -newrelic==10.7.0 +newrelic==10.8.0 # via edx-django-utils numpy==2.2.4 # via @@ -205,7 +205,7 @@ python-dateutil==2.9.0.post0 # celery # pandas # vertica-python -pytz==2025.1 +pytz==2025.2 # via # interchange # pandas @@ -247,12 +247,12 @@ stevedore==5.4.1 # edx-opaque-keys tomlkit==0.13.2 # via snowflake-connector-python -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# edx-opaque-keys #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# faker diff --git a/requirements/ci.txt b/requirements/ci.txt index 054fdfb6..e193d238 100644 --- a/requirements/ci.txt +++ b/requirements/ci.txt @@ -10,7 +10,7 @@ chardet==5.2.0 # via tox colorama==0.4.6 # via tox -coverage==7.7.1 +coverage==7.8.0 # via -r requirements/ci.in distlib==0.3.9 # via virtualenv @@ -30,7 +30,7 @@ pluggy==1.5.0 # via tox pyproject-api==1.9.0 # via tox -tox==4.24.2 +tox==4.25.0 # via -r requirements/ci.in virtualenv==20.29.3 # via tox diff --git a/requirements/dev.txt b/requirements/dev.txt index 16a39233..8207092b 100644 --- a/requirements/dev.txt +++ b/requirements/dev.txt @@ -14,15 +14,15 @@ astroid==3.3.9 # via # pylint # pylint-celery -awscli==1.38.18 +awscli==1.38.23 # via -r requ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-123,7 +123,7 @@ django-waffle==4.2.0 # via # edx-django-utils # edx-drf-extensions -djangorestframework==3.15.2 +djangorestframework==3.16.0 # via # djangorestframework-csv # drf-jwt @@ -163,7 +163,7 @@ edx-rest-api-client==6.1.0 # via -r requirements/base.in factory-boy==3.3.3 # via -r requirements/base.in -faker==37.0.2 +faker==37.1.0 # via factory-boy filelock==3.18.0 # via @@ -202,7 +202,7 @@ jmespath==1.0.1 # botocore keyring==25.6.0 # via twine -kombu==5.5.0 +kombu==5.5.2 # via celery lxml[html-clean,html_clean]==5.3.1 # via @@ -226,7 +226,7 @@ more-itertools==10.6.0 # jaraco-functools mysql-connector-python==9.2.0 # via -r requirements/base.in -newrelic==10.7.0 +newrelic==10.8.0 # via edx-django-utils nh3==0.2.21 # via readme-renderer @@ -280,7 +280,7 @@ pyasn1==0.6.1 # via # pgpy # rsa -pycodestyle==2.12.1 +pycodestyle==2.13.0 # via -r requirements/quality.in pycparser==2.22 # via cffi @@ -336,7 +336,7 @@ python-dateutil==2.9.0.post0 # vertica-python python-slugify==8.0.4 # via code-annotations -pytz==2025.1 +pytz==2025.2 # via # interchange # pandas @@ -361,7 +361,7 @@ requests-toolbelt==1.0.0 # via twine rfc3986==2.0.0 # via twine -rich==13.9.4 +rich==14.0.0 # via twine rsa==4.7.2 # via awscli @@ -404,16 +404,16 @@ tomlkit==0.13.2 # via # pylint # snowflake-connector-python -tox==4.24.2 +tox==4.25.0 # via -r requirements/dev-enterprise_data.in twine==6.1.0 # via -r requirements/dev-enterprise_data.in -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# edx-opaque-keys #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# faker diff --git a/requirements/pip.txt b/requirements/pip.txt index f05e6ad0..e773f36f 100644 --- a/requirements/pip.txt +++ b/requirements/pip.txt @@ -12,5 +12,5 @@ pip==24.2 # via # -c /home/runner/work/edx-enterprise-data/edx-enterprise-data/requirements/common_constraints.txt # -r requirements/pip.in -setuptools==77.0.3 +setuptools==78.1.0 # via -r requirements/pip.in diff --git a/requirements/quality.txt b/requirements/quality.txt index 0919d94b..99286034 100644 --- a/requirements/quality.txt +++ b/requirements/quality.txt @@ -14,15 +14,15 @@ astroid==3.3.9 # via # pylint # pylint-celery -awscli==1.38.18 +awscli==1.38.23 # via -r requ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-76,7 +76,7 @@ colorama==0.4.6 # via # awscli # tox -coverage[toml]==7.7.1 +coverage[toml]==7.8.0 # via pytest-cov cryptography==44.0.2 # via @@ -128,7 +128,7 @@ django-waffle==4.2.0 # via # edx-django-utils # edx-drf-extensions -djangorestframework==3.15.2 +djangorestframework==3.16.0 # via # djangorestframework-csv # drf-jwt @@ -170,7 +170,7 @@ factory-boy==3.3.3 # via # -r requirements/base.in # -r requirements/test.in -faker==37.0.2 +faker==37.1.0 # via factory-boy filelock==3.18.0 # via @@ -215,7 +215,7 @@ jmespath==1.0.1 # botocore keyring==25.6.0 # via twine -kombu==5.5.0 +kombu==5.5.2 # via celery lxml[html-clean,html_clean]==5.3.1 # via @@ -241,7 +241,7 @@ more-itertools==10.6.0 # jaraco-functools mysql-connector-python==9.2.0 # via -r requirements/base.in -newrelic==10.7.0 +newrelic==10.8.0 # via edx-django-utils nh3==0.2.21 # via readme-renderer @@ -297,7 +297,7 @@ pyasn1==0.6.1 # via # pgpy # rsa -pycodestyle==2.12.1 +pycodestyle==2.13.0 # via -r requirements/quality.in pycparser==2.22 # via cffi @@ -362,7 +362,7 @@ python-dateutil==2.9.0.post0 # vertica-python python-slugify==8.0.4 # via code-annotations -pytz==2025.1 +pytz==2025.2 # via # interchange # pandas @@ -391,7 +391,7 @@ responses==0.25.7 # via -r requirements/test.in rfc3986==2.0.0 # via twine -rich==13.9.4 +rich==14.0.0 # via twine rsa==4.7.2 # via awscli @@ -436,16 +436,16 @@ tomlkit==0.13.2 # via # pylint # snowflake-connector-python -tox==4.24.2 +tox==4.25.0 # via -r requirements/dev-enterprise_data.in twine==6.1.0 # via -r requirements/dev-enterprise_data.in -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# edx-opaque-keys #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# faker diff --git a/requirements/test-master.txt b/requirements/test-master.txt index 08915688..b578d739 100644 --- a/requirements/test-master.txt +++ b/requirements/test-master.txt @@ -10,15 +10,15 @@ asgiref==3.8.1 # via django asn1crypto==1.5.1 # via snowflake-connector-python -awscli==1.38.18 +awscli==1.38.23 # via -r requ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-54,7 +54,7 @@ click-repl==0.3.0 # via celery colorama==0.4.6 # via awscli -coverage[toml]==7.7.1 +coverage[toml]==7.8.0 # via pytest-cov cryptography==44.0.2 # via @@ -98,7 +98,7 @@ django-waffle==4.2.0 # via # edx-django-utils # edx-drf-extensions -djangorestframework==3.15.2 +djangorestframework==3.16.0 # via # -r requirements/test-master.in # djangorestframework-csv @@ -134,7 +134,7 @@ factory-boy==3.3.3 # via # -r requirements/base.in # -r requirements/test.in -faker==37.0.2 +faker==37.1.0 # via factory-boy filelock==3.18.0 # via snowflake-connector-python @@ -154,7 +154,7 @@ jmespath==1.0.1 # via # boto3 # botocore -kombu==5.5.0 +kombu==5.5.2 # via celery mock==5.2.0 # via -r requirements/test.in @@ -162,7 +162,7 @@ monotonic==1.6 # via py2neo mysql-connector-python==9.2.0 # via -r requirements/base.in -newrelic==10.7.0 +newrelic==10.8.0 # via edx-django-utils numpy==2.2.4 # via @@ -234,7 +234,7 @@ python-dateutil==2.9.0.post0 # freezegun # pandas # vertica-python -pytz==2025.1 +pytz==2025.2 # via # interchange # pandas @@ -283,12 +283,12 @@ testfixtures==8.3.0 # via -r requirements/test.in tomlkit==0.13.2 # via snowflake-connector-python -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# edx-opaque-keys #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# faker diff --git a/requirements/test-reporting.txt b/requirements/test-reporting.txt index 24327fc9..ebf9164c 100644 --- a/requirements/test-reporting.txt +++ b/requirements/test-reporting.txt @@ -8,15 +8,15 @@ amqp==5.3.1 # via kombu asn1crypto==1.5.1 # via snowflake-connector-python -awscli==1.38.18 +awscli==1.38.23 # via -r /home/runner/work/edx-enterprise-data/edx-enterprise-data/requ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r /home/runner/work/edx-enterprise-data/edx-enterprise-data/requ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-57,7 +57,7 @@ colorama==0.4.6 # via # awscli # tox -coverage[toml]==7.7.1 +coverage[toml]==7.8.0 # via pytest-cov cryptography==44.0.2 # via @@ -89,7 +89,7 @@ jmespath==1.0.1 # via # boto3 # botocore -kombu==5.5.0 +kombu==5.5.2 # via celery mock==2.0.0 # via -r requirements/test-reporting.in @@ -154,7 +154,7 @@ python-dateutil==2.9.0.post0 # botocore # celery # vertica-python -pytz==2025.1 +pytz==2025.2 # via # interchange # snowflake-connector-python @@ -187,13 +187,13 @@ sortedcontainers==2.4.0 # via snowflake-connector-python tomlkit==0.13.2 # via snowflake-connector-python -tox==4.24.2 +tox==4.25.0 # via -r requirements/test-reporting.in -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# kombu diff --git a/requirements/test.txt b/requirements/test.txt index 0682de62..927cf987 100644 --- a/requirements/test.txt +++ b/requirements/test.txt @@ -10,15 +10,15 @@ asgiref==3.8.1 # via django asn1crypto==1.5.1 # via snowflake-connector-python -awscli==1.38.18 +awscli==1.38.23 # via -r requirements/reporting.in bcrypt==4.3.0 # via paramiko billiard==4.2.1 # via celery -boto3==1.37.18 +boto3==1.37.23 # via -r requirements/reporting.in -botocore==1.37.18 +botocore==1.37.23 # via # awscli # boto3 @@ -54,7 +54,7 @@ click-repl==0.3.0 # via celery colorama==0.4.6 # via awscli -coverage[toml]==7.7.1 +coverage[toml]==7.8.0 # via pytest-cov cryptography==44.0.2 # via @@ -98,7 +98,7 @@ django-waffle==4.2.0 # via # edx-django-utils # edx-drf-extensions -djangorestframework==3.15.2 +djangorestframework==3.16.0 # via # djangorestframework-csv # drf-jwt @@ -132,7 +132,7 @@ factory-boy==3.3.3 # via # -r requirements/base.in # -r requirements/test.in -faker==37.0.2 +faker==37.1.0 # via factory-boy filelock==3.18.0 # via snowflake-connector-python @@ -152,7 +152,7 @@ jmespath==1.0.1 # via # boto3 # botocore -kombu==5.5.0 +kombu==5.5.2 # via celery mock==5.2.0 # via -r requirements/test.in @@ -160,7 +160,7 @@ monotonic==1.6 # via py2neo mysql-connector-python==9.2.0 # via -r requirements/base.in -newrelic==10.7.0 +newrelic==10.8.0 # via edx-django-utils numpy==2.2.4 # via @@ -232,7 +232,7 @@ python-dateutil==2.9.0.post0 # freezegun # pandas # vertica-python -pytz==2025.1 +pytz==2025.2 # via # interchange # pandas @@ -281,12 +281,12 @@ testfixtures==8.3.0 # via -r requirements/test.in tomlkit==0.13.2 # via snowflake-connector-python -typing-extensions==4.12.2 +typing-extensions==4.13.0 # via # edx-opaque-keys # pyopenssl # snowflake-connector-python -tzdata==2025.1 +tzdata==2025.2 # via # celery # faker